Darren has the option of investing in either Stock A or Stock B. There is a 45 percent chance that the return on Stock A will be 25 percent, a 25 percent chance it will be 14 percent, and a 30 percent chance it will be 4 percent. There is a 45 percent chance that the return on Stock B will be 30 percent, a 25 percent chance it will be 9 percent, and a 30 percent chance it will be2 percent. What is the expected rates of return on Stock A and Stock B?
